Silverstein, Story Of The Year & More Added To 2013 ‘Vans Warped Tour’

Silverstein, Story Of The Year, Set It Off and more have newly been announced for this years ‘Vans Warped Tour‘. This weeks additions to the summer festival can be seen below:
